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Violence Intervention Project Inc showing financial trends over 14 years of public records:

Over 14 years of IRS 990 filings (2010–2023), Violence Intervention Project Inc's revenue has grown by 206.6%, moving from $217K to $664K. Total assets increased by 105.8% over the same period, from $198K to $407K. Total functional expenses rose by 169%, from $247K to $665K. In its most recent filing year (2023), Violence Intervention Project Inc reported a deficit of $2K, with expenses exceeding revenue. The organization holds $8K in liabilities against $407K in assets (debt-to-asset ratio: 1.8%), resulting in net assets of $399K.
